Output 962763923e1366e4a9006b09b7beb2d6eb6975ba9ae5d839c64f75fc2be2448c:5

value
580860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b85ca944a652c95a3653fb167d0b8031916efd2 OP_EQUAL
address
3FsLwG8fYC1k7EaY3oLBMj8FDui2Ut9C5L
transaction
962763923e1366e4a9006b09b7beb2d6eb6975ba9ae5d839c64f75fc2be2448c
spent
true